Soudal Pro Expanding Foam Aerosol

Soudal Pro Expanding Foam Aerosol is a one-component, ready-to-use polyurethane gap-filling foam applied through a straw nozzle, with CFC-free propellants that are harmless to the ozone layer. The straw makes it easy to direct foam into tight or awkward gaps without a gun, which suits quick, one-off filling and sealing jobs.

It is built for installing window and door frames, filling cavities, sealing openings in roof constructions and creating a soundproof layer, and it also helps improve thermal insulation in cooling systems and air conditioner installations. Features & Benefits

  • Excellent adhesion on most substrates (except Teflon, PE and PP)
  • High thermal and acoustical insulation
  • Very good filling capacities
  • Excellent mounting capacities
  • Excellent stability (no shrink or post expansion)

Instructions

  • Shake the can well for at least 30 seconds. Open the cover and unfold the tube into a horizontal position. Hold the can upside down and extrude the foam. Gaps are to be filled partly (approx. 1/3). Repeat shaking regularly during application. If you have to work in layers repeat moistening after each layer. Slightly humidifying of the surfaces gives faster curing and a better cell structure. For storage: detach the bung, seal the nozzle, close the cap and store can upright.

FAQs

What is the straw version of expanding foam best for?

The straw applicator suits quick, one-off filling and sealing jobs and getting foam into tight or awkward gaps. It is ready to use straight from the can with no foam gun required.

How much should I fill a gap with expanding foam?

Fill a gap roughly one third full, as the foam expands significantly as it cures. Overfilling can distort frames and waste product, so leave room for expansion.

Does the foam need moisture to cure?

Yes, lightly humidifying the surfaces gives faster curing and a better cell structure. If you work in layers, moisten again between each layer.

What surfaces does it bond to?

It adheres to most building substrates, with the exceptions of Teflon, PE and PP. Surfaces should be clean before application for the best result.
